Opis narzędzi do odtwarzania z językiem ponownego adiustacji (RML) dla programu SQL Server

Dotyczy: Microsoft SQL Server 2005 Workgroup EditionMicrosoft SQL Server 2005 Standard EditionMicrosoft SQL Server 2005 Developer Edition

WPROWADZENIE


Zespół pomocy technicznej programu Microsoft SQL Server używa kilku wewnętrznych narzędzi pisemnych w celu ułatwienia pracy związanej z typowym przypadkiem obsługi klienta. Ten artykuł zawiera opis jednego pakietu narzędzi nazywanego narzędziami RML (Replay Markup Language) dla programu Microsoft SQL Server. Deweloperzy baz danych i Administratorzy systemu mogą korzystać z programu SQL Server 2000, programu SQL Server 2005, SQL Server 2008, SQL Server 2008 R2, SQL Server 2012 oraz SQL Server 2014 CTP2.

Więcej informacji


Za pomocą programu SQL Server RML Utilities można wykonywać następujące zadania:
  • Możesz określić aplikację, bazę danych, nazwę logowania programu SQL Server lub zapytanie korzystające z najwięcej zasobów.
  • Możesz określić, czy plan wykonania partii jest zmieniany podczas przechwytywania śledzenia partii. Ponadto można użyć narzędzi RML dla programu SQL Server, aby określić, jak program SQL Server wykonuje wszystkie te plany wykonania.
  • Możesz ustalić, które kwerendy są uruchomione wolniej niż wcześniej.
Po przechwyceniu śledzenia dla wystąpienia programu SQL Server można odtworzyć plik śledzenia w innym wystąpieniu programu SQL Server za pomocą narzędzi RML dla programu SQL Server. Jeśli podczas odtwarzania jest również przechwytywane śledzenie, możesz użyć narzędzi RML dla programu SQL Server, aby porównać nowy plik śledzenia z oryginalnym plikiem śledzenia. Za pomocą tej metody można testować zachowanie programu SQL Server po zastosowaniu zmian. Na przykład można użyć tej metody, aby przetestować działanie programu SQL Server po wykonaniu następujących czynności:
  • Zainstalowano pakiet SQL Server Service Pack.
  • Zainstalowano poprawkę SQL Server.
  • Zostanie zaktualizowana procedura składowana lub funkcja.
  • Aktualizacja indeksu lub tworzenie indeksu.

Historia wersji

Numer wersjiOpis
9.04.0004Bieżąca wersja sieci Web obsługująca SQL Server 2000, SQL Server 2005, SQL Server 2008 SQL Server 2008 R2, SQL Server 2012 i SQL Server 2014
9.01.0109Poprzednia wersja internetowa, która obsługuje SQL Server 2000, SQL Server 2005, SQL Server 2008 i SQL Server 2008 R2.
9.00.0023Poprzedni wersja w sieci Web, która obsługuje SQL Server 2000 i SQL Server 2005
8.10.0010Początkowa wersja internetowa, która obsługuje SQL Server 7,0 i SQL Server 2000
Ta bieżąca wersja narzędzi RML dla programu SQL Server zastępuje wszystkie wcześniejsze wersje. Przed zainstalowaniem bieżącej wersji musisz odinstalować wszystkie wcześniejsze wersje narzędzi RML dla programu SQL Server. Bieżąca wersja narzędzi RML dla programu SQL Server zapewnia obsługę programu SQL Server 2000, SQL Server 2005, SQL Server 2008, SQL Server 2008 R2, SQL Server 2008 R2, SQL Server 2012 oraz SQL Server 2014 CTP2. Ponadto bieżąca wersja narzędzi RML dla programu SQL Server zawiera ważne aktualizacje oprogramowania, ulepszone funkcje i raporty oraz ulepszenia w zakresie wydajności i skalowalności.

Jak uzyskać narzędzia RML dla programu SQL Server

Następujące pliki są dostępne do pobrania w centrum pobierania Microsoft:Narzędzia RML dla programu SQL Server, wersjiDownload Download the RMLSetup_X86.msi package now.x86 Pobierz pakiet RMLSetup_X86. msi teraz. Narzędzia RML dla programu SQL Server w wersjiDownload Download the RMLSetup_AMD64.msi package now.x64 pobierzą teraz pakiet RMLSetup_AMD64. msi. Uwaga Firma Microsoft udostępnia narzędzia RML dla programu SQL Server jako. Pomoc techniczna firmy Microsoft (CSS) nie zapewnia pomocy technicznej ani aktualizacji dla narzędzi RML dla programu SQL Server. Jeśli masz sugestię lub chcesz zgłosić błąd, możesz użyć adresu e-mail w temacie "problemy i pomoc" w pliku pomocy (RML help. PDF). Plik pomocy jest dołączony do narzędzi RML dla programu SQL Server.

Zalety narzędzi RML dla programu SQL Server

Narzędzia RML dla programu SQL Server są bardzo przydatne, jeśli chcesz przeprowadzić symulację testowania aplikacji, gdy jest to niepraktyczne lub niemożliwe do przetestowania za pomocą prawdziwej aplikacji. Na przykład w środowisku testowym można utrudnić generowanie tego samego obciążenia użytkownika, które istnieje w środowisku produkcyjnym. Możesz użyć narzędzi RML dla programu SQL Server, aby odtworzyć obciążenie produkcyjne w środowisku testowym i ocenić wpływ zmian na wydajność, takich jak uaktualnienie programu SQL Server 2008 lub aplikacji SQL Server Service Pack. Ponadto za pomocą narzędzi RML dla programu SQL Server można analizować i porównywać różne obciążenia odtwarzania. Ten rodzaj analizy metodą regresji mógłby być trudnym procesem, który trzeba wykonać ręcznie. Plik pomocy zawiera temat "Szybki Start". Ten temat zawiera krótkie ćwiczenie, które zapoznają się z każdym RML narzędziem. Aby otworzyć plik pomocy, kliknij przycisk Start, wskaż polecenie Wszystkie programy, wskaż polecenie Narzędzia RML dla programu SQL Server, wskaż polecenie Pomoc, a następnie kliknij polecenie RML help.

Narzędzia programu RML Utilities dla programu SQL Server

Narzędzia RML dla programu SQL Server zawierają następujące narzędzia:
  • ReadTrace
  • Reporterka
  • OStress
  • Agent kontroli odtwarzania OStress (ORCA)
Aby zapoznać się z pełnym opisem każdego narzędzia i przykładowego użycia, zobacz Pomoc RML, która jest dostępna w narzędziach RML dla programu SQL Server.